以下程序输出的最后一个值是int ff(int n){ static int f=l; f=f*n; return f;}main(){ int i; for(I=1;I<=5;I++ printf(“%d\n”,ff(i));}
查看答案
以下函数的功能是:求x的y次方,请填空。double fun( double x, int y){ int i; double z; for(i=1, z=x; i
下面程序运行结构是什么?#include "iostream"#define max(a,b) (a>b?a:b)using namespace std;int F(int a[],int s,int e){if(s==e) return a[s]; else if(s+1 == e) return max(a[s],a[e]); return max(a[s],F(a,s+1,e));}int main(){ int a[] = {5,1,4,6,2}; int s = 0,e = 4; cout << F(a,s,e) << endl; getchar(); return 0;}
下面程序运行的结果是#include "iostream"using namespace std;int Sum(int n){ if(n>0){ return n+Sum(n-1); }else{ return 0; }}int main(){ cout<
下面程序运行的结果是#include "iostream"using namespace std;int f(int n){ if(n>0){ return n*f(n-1); }else{ return 1; }}int main(){ cout<